Anything anyone said to the investigators is just a guess. For all we know these players are being cleared for lack of evidence.
Yahoo claimed that they had substatiated evidence on every player listed in their article, but most had nothing more than a phone call log and old bowling alley bar tab receipts.
For several of the players the only thing listed was "Declined Facebook friend request"????? What the hell is that??? Nevin says the kid received a benefit, the kid declines an interview and Yahoo somehow concludes that their is enough evidence to smear the kid in the expose of the program.
I read somewhere else today that the stories must be true because the former players in the NFL have all said "no comment"!!
Most of the most damaging allegations fall outside of the statute of limitations which is why I feel they are trying to invoke the "willful violations" clause.
If we go into Maryland and 5-6 of the 8 players who are currently unavailable end up playing then I'll feel a lot better than I did yesterday about the severity of the situation.

BEERicane

Spence - out. RayRay - out, etc. etc - out. All out on UMs end. They are sitting them proactively rather than retroactively because the NCAA will in all likelihood make a determination regatdig eligibility more quickly when the university takes such steps. This is just a standard move and expected move by the university. The real meat comes when the NCAA gives word on these kids.
